Born as a method to design strut-and-tie models in reinforced concrete structures, the load path method (LPM) shows its effectiveness in the easy perception of the physical behaviour of a structure, from its global behaviour to the most accurate details. In this paper, starting from the interpretation of cable-supported bridge behaviour using LPM, two different approaches are proposed for the shape optimum design of this particular type of bridges
